Inspissation is a term that is not commonly used in everyday language, but it can be a useful word to know for those in certain fields such as science, medicine, or cooking. Inspissation refers to the process of thickening or making a substance more viscous by removing its liquid content. This can be achieved through various methods such as evaporation, boiling, or filtration.
